An Elegant Pre-War Gem with the Feel of a House Spanning more than 1,500 square feet, this classic "straight six" offers character, charm, and an exceptionally gracious layout. With only one shared wall and three exposures-including one overlooking the building's beautifully landscaped courtyard-the apartment is flooded with natural light, cross breezes, and plenty of greenery. Centered around a working brick fireplace flanked by handsome, top-lit built-in bookshelves, the large living room is particularly inviting. In the winter, it is an ideal place to settle in by the fire for a movie or a good book. In the warmer months, open the updated windows and let in the light and breeze. Large south-facing windows in both the living and formal dining rooms make these spaces especially bright and welcoming. If this sounds more like a house than an apartment, that is precisely how it feels. And not just any house, but one with nine-foot ceilings, oak parquet floors, prewar fixtures, chair and picture rails, and preserved moldings. Further, the large kitchen features a porcelain farmer's sink, water filter, and backlit, custom-designed cabinetry, while opening to an XL pantry with abundant shelving and a working dumbwaiter used for daily garbage and recycling pickup by the building staff. Just off the kitchen is a private original staff quarters with its own full bathroom, east-facing courtyard exposures, and a tucked-away, full-size washer and vented dryer-an extraordinary convenience, of course, in a prewar apartment. The two other bedrooms occupy the eastern end of the apartment, well separated from the entrance and living spaces. The primary bedroom features two designer closets and southern and eastern exposures that welcome the rising morning sun. The other large bedroom, with courtyard and eastern exposures, is designed with built-in closets, a dresser, shelving, and a children's desk. Both bedrooms are generously sized and have high-end ceiling fans. In all, the apartment offers exceptional storage, with five large closets. Fieldston Gardens is a charming four-story, 70-unit Tudor-style cooperative designed and built in 1926. Because the building has only four stories and no elevators, it has maintained notably reasonable maintenance charges. Maintenance includes heat, water, and gas. Moreover, the building has recently undergone a comprehensive facade renovation, with the final work nearing completion. The roof and windows have also been updated in recent years. A live-in superintendent and full-time porter provide attentive, on-site service. The courtyard and grounds at Fieldston Gardens are exceptionally lovely and professionally cared for by Harlem Horticulture. Further, one of the building's greatest treasures is its large, keyed private garden along 238th Street. It is a joyous shared space for grilling, picnicking, relaxing, and letting children play. This space, along with easy access to Central Riverdale shops and activities, contributes to the building's welcoming atmosphere. For a small charge of $25 per year, the building also offers a well-organized and easily accessible bike room. With its generous rooms, abundant light, gracious prewar details, outdoor space, and the feeling of a true home rather than simply an apartment, this is a particularly special Riverdale offering.
